WebYou must change the patches twice a week to give your body a steady supply of hormones. There is enough hormone in each patch to last for several days Change your patch on the same two days every week. This will mean that one patch is on for three days and the next patch for four days WebHRT preparations Tablets You take tablets once a day. They help with the short-term symptoms of menopause . There are different tablets available. Patches You apply HRT patches once or twice a week to any area below the waist. They help with the short-term symptoms of menopause. Gel Oestrogen is available as a gel that you use once a day.

Most hormone replacement therapy (HRT) is a combination of two female hormones, an 'oestrogen' and a 'progestogen'. Oestrogens and progestogens are natural female hormones which are used to treat women's health problems, including menopausal symptoms. Web5 okt. 2024 · Estradiol Patches are used to treat certain symptoms of menopause such as hot flashes, and vaginal dryness, burning, and irritation. Estradiol Patch is also used to prevent postmenopausal osteoporosis, or to treat ovarian disorders. WebAfter you apply a patch to a particular area, wait at least 1 week before applying another patch to that spot. Talk to your doctor or pharmacist or read the manufacturer's information that came with your medication to find out if you need to be careful when you swim, bathe, shower, or use a sauna while wearing an estradiol transdermal patch.
